Harnessing Nature: Lifestyle Tweaks That Amplify Testosterone Production
Engaging in regular high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and resistance exercises has been shown to stimulate testosterone release robustly. San Diego’s temperate climate encourages outdoor workouts, from beach sprints to hiking Torrey Pines, naturally integrating physical activity into daily life. Additionally, prioritizing quality sleep is essential, as poor sleep patterns disrupt hormonal balance, including testosterone synthesis.
Nutrition also plays a central role; diets rich in zinc and vitamin D—nutrients critical for testosterone production—can be supported by incorporating seafood from local markets and sun exposure, respectively. For example, oysters, a zinc powerhouse, and moderate sunbathing sessions can synergize to elevate hormonal health.

How Does Stress Impact Testosterone and What Can San Diegans Do to Manage It?
Chronic stress elevates cortisol, a hormone that antagonizes testosterone production. In San Diego’s fast-paced yet health-conscious culture, mindfulness practices such as yoga, meditation, and regular time in nature’s calming spaces, such as Balboa Park or coastal trails, serve as potent natural allies against this hormonal imbalance. Engaging in these stress-reduction techniques not only supports testosterone but also boosts mental clarity and resilience.

Decoding the Hormonal Clock: Chronobiology’s Role in Testosterone Optimization
Testosterone secretion follows a circadian rhythm, peaking in the early morning and declining throughout the day. Aligning daily activities with this hormonal clock can significantly enhance natural testosterone production. For instance, scheduling resistance training sessions during morning hours when testosterone is naturally elevated may maximize anabolic responses. Conversely, evening workouts might disrupt sleep patterns if too intense, indirectly suppressing testosterone synthesis. Understanding these nuances enables San Diegans to harmonize lifestyle choices with their internal endocrine rhythms, a concept gaining traction in advanced endocrinology research.
Moreover, timed nutrient intake, such as consuming zinc and magnesium-rich meals aligned with testosterone peaks, could potentiate absorption and utilization. This chrono-nutrition approach, though emerging, represents a frontier in personalized hormone optimization strategies.

Environmental Endocrinology: Navigating Urban San Diego’s Hormone-Disrupting Challenges
While San Diego boasts an enviable natural environment, urban living introduces unique endocrine disruptors that subtly erode testosterone production. Exposure to phthalates, bisphenol A (BPA), and other industrial chemicals found in plastics and personal care products can mimic estrogenic activity, thereby antagonizing testosterone effects. Understanding how to identify and minimize contact with these compounds is an advanced step in hormonal health stewardship.
San Diegans can adopt practical solutions such as choosing BPA-free containers, favoring glass or stainless steel over plastic, and selecting natural personal care products free from parabens and synthetic fragrances. Additionally, improving indoor air quality through plant-based filtration methods or HEPA systems reduces inhalation of volatile organic compounds (VOCs) linked to hormonal disruption.
Integrative Hormone Testing: Beyond Standard Panels for Precision Testosterone Management
Standard testosterone blood tests often provide limited snapshots, missing the intricate hormonal interplay crucial for true optimization. Advanced hormone panels available in San Diego clinics now assess free testosterone, sex hormone-binding globulin (SHBG), estradiol, luteinizing hormone (LH), and cortisol simultaneously, offering a holistic endocrine profile.
Such comprehensive testing enables clinicians to pinpoint underlying causes of testosterone imbalances—whether due to elevated SHBG binding testosterone, increased aromatization to estrogen, or adrenal stress reflected by cortisol levels. This precision medicine approach facilitates tailored interventions combining natural lifestyle strategies with targeted therapies if necessary.

Synergistic Supplements and Bioavailability: Unlocking the Full Potential of Natural Testosterone Enhancers
Not all supplements labeled as testosterone boosters deliver equivalent benefits. Understanding the bioavailability and synergistic effects of compounds such as vitamin D3, magnesium, fenugreek, and ashwagandha is essential for effective supplementation. For instance, vitamin D3’s role extends beyond mere hormone precursor; it modulates androgen receptor expression enhancing testosterone action at cellular levels.
Combining magnesium with zinc not only supports testosterone synthesis but also improves sleep quality, creating a virtuous cycle. Conversely, indiscriminate stacking of supplements without considering interactions or individual deficiencies may blunt efficacy or cause side effects.

Precision Endocrinology: Leveraging Comprehensive Hormone Panels for Tailored Interventions
Moving beyond conventional total testosterone assays, San Diego’s leading clinics now offer advanced hormone panels that quantify free testosterone, bioavailable testosterone, sex hormone-binding globulin (SHBG), estradiol, luteinizing hormone (LH), follicle-stimulating hormone (FSH), and cortisol. This multidimensional profiling facilitates precise identification of dysregulated pathways.
For example, elevated SHBG may necessitate lifestyle modifications and targeted supplements to reduce binding, while disproportionate estradiol suggests aromatase inhibition strategies. Elevated cortisol levels, indicative of chronic stress, may require integrative stress management and adaptogenic support. Such precision endocrinology empowers clinicians to customize protocols that synergize with natural physiology.
